Major Change Order Expands 2025 Sewer Lining Project
Trusted by teams at
Description
Nashua officials seek Board of Aldermen approval for Change Order #2 with National Water Main Cleaning Co. adding up to $3,393,909 to the 2025 CIPP Sewer Main Lining Project. The amendment expands CCTV inspection and CIPP lining of additional aging sewer mains, raising the total contract value to $6,532,689.50 and is funded through wastewater bonds.

Contract Term
Contract executed March 12, 2025; Change Order #2 effective upon City approval
Renewal Info
Second change order to the March 12, 2025 CIPP Sewer Main Lining contract; Change Order #1 was a no-cost modification to add a heavy cleaning pay item. This amendment broadens scope and funding but does not state additional time extensions.
